"Business cards" of the city We will travel to the most popular destinations in Kyoto. In a programme
Arashiyama - a picturesque corner in the west of the city, where the world-famous temple of the Heavenly Dragon - Tenryu-ji is located. On the territory of the temple you will see a garden, beautiful at any time of the year, and its "pearl" is the Dry Waterfall. In addition, enjoy the bamboo grove adjacent to the garden with the mesmerizing smell of cereals and graceful slender trees
Zen Buddhist Ryoan-ji Temple - you will walk along wonderful well-groomed paths and see the Dry Garden, the Garden of 15 stones and the Philosophical Garden. I will show you an ancient spring in the shape of a coin, where the monks took water for the tea ceremony. And I will also explain why the master of garden architecture arranged the stones in the gardens in a certain way
Kinkaku-ji Golden Pavilion Temple - the symbol of the city. I will tell the sad story of this place, which once rose from a fire, and show you a 600-year-old pine tree, the Dragon's Gate waterfall and the Tea House "Beauty of the Sunset". You will be amazed by the magnificent symbiosis of nature and architecture and the amazing harmony of the magical temple
Temple of pure water Kiyomizudera - a real popular favorite. Travelers from all over the world flock to it along the narrow old streets. I will tell you what is the secret of this heavenly place and to whom it is dedicated
